Haplotype Variations in Glutathione Transferase Zeta 1 Influence the Kinetics and Dynamics of Chronic Dichloroacetate in Children
Dichloroacetate (DCA) is biotransformed by glutathione transferase zeta 1 (GSTZ1), a bifunctional enzyme that, as maleylacetoacetate isomerase (MAAI), catalyzes the penultimate step in tyrosine catabolism.
